The trust gap: how a Comilla buyer can tell a real company from a paid-and-vanished one

The hardest part of choosing an online store development company in Comilla is that everyone says the same things up front. Every freelancer and every agency promises bKash integration, a 'professional' design and 'lifetime support.' The promises are free. So how does a shop owner on Mogultuli or near the Cumilla EPZ actually tell the difference before the money is gone? You stop listening to claims and look at structure. Ask for the scope in writing - a real company will already have it; a vanisher will get vague.

Ask who specifically does the work and whether that person is reachable after launch - a real arrangement names one accountable person; a churn-shop hides behind 'the team.' Ask in whose name the domain and hosting will be registered - the honest answer is 'yours,' and anyone who wants it in their own name is keeping you on a leash. Ask how payment is split - 50% advance and 50% on launch means they are betting on finishing too, not just collecting.

Online store development company-te koto taka? What does it actually cost in Comilla?

50,000 BDT is the floor for a real, launching store - roughly 30 to 50 products with single variants, bKash and Nagad personal-number instructions, cash on delivery, one courier export and a phone-friendly admin. Add size and colour variants and you move to 90,000 BDT; add a merchant gateway, customer accounts and a courier API and you land around 1,50,000 BDT. Fully custom builds start at 3,00,000 BDT. Payment is always 50% advance and 50% on launch, so you never pay in full for an unfinished store.

How long until my Comilla store is live and taking orders, and who actually builds it?

Three to four weeks for the 50,000 BDT tier from the day the 50% advance clears, assuming you send product photos, prices and descriptions in the first week. Week one is design, week two your approval and revisions, week three development and content upload, week four real-device testing and launch.
